A Friday Finish

My latest finish had been on the go for several months - I had totally underestimated the amount of thread for it and kept on having to buy more, but I got there in the end :) During a rainy Friday afternoon stitching session I put the final stitches into My Lady's Quaker.


I thoroughly enjoyed stitching on this piece and I'm planning to have it framed as soon as possible so I can hang it in my computer/craft studio.

My Lady's Quaker -Jardin Prive
fabric: 36ct coffee dyed linen
threads: GAST -Expresso Bean and Holly Berry
